The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Daniel Curly, born in 1830 in , consisted of 4 members. Daniel was the head of the household, married to Jane Curly, born in 1832 in Prescot, Lancashire, England.
During the period, also present in the household were Daniel's Niece, Ann (born 1857 in St Helens, Lancashire, England) and Daniel's Servant, Maria J (born 1867 in Isle of Man, Isle of Man).
